Table of Contents
승인됨
ora-29278 SMTP 임시 오류 421 서비스를 사용할 수 없음 utl_smtp라는 오류 음성 메시지를 받을 수 있습니다. 이 문제를 제거하거나 개선할 수 있는 몇 가지 방법이 있으며 이것이 바로 지금 수행할 작업입니다.
<제목><섹션>
답변
Aria-label=’사용자:
- <리>
오류 verreynne”‘%20verreynne”>는 해당 메일 클라이언트 코드에 의해 생성된 소켓 연결이 포트가 있는 기본 IP 주소에 정의된 서버에서 동의하지 않았음을 의미합니다.
예: 플러그인 측면에서 SMTP 서버가 없는 IP 주소 사용 Im 25/tcp, 다른 많은 것과 달리:
SQL> SmtpTest 작업(varchar2 시스템, 기본 포트 정수 1 / 고려) 파이프라인된 Tstrings 반환 - Landon; 시작 - tomail 호스트에 연결을 시도합니다. 7 7 응답: UTL_SMTP.open_connection( c=>smtp-port=>port, host= )과 동일합니다. >서버, 11 8 세로 (응답 문자열 .code||'. '|| response.text 9 ); 10 10 on -- 연결 성공, 놀라움 또는 분리 11 on response.Code < so 500 12 response := UTL_SMTP.quit(); smtp 튜브 라인 13 (reply.Code||'.'||reply.Text ); 14 마무리, B; 15 16 끝; /Function.SQL> SQL> select column_value From assortment table(SmtpTest('127 as.0.0.1'));LINE------------ ------------ -- ----------서핑을 하려면 ---------- ------------- - -- ------------------------ 온라인 머신 127.0.0.1에서 25/tcp421로. 고객 격려를 사용할 수 없습니다. 2줄 고려. SQL> SQL> 테이블(SmtpTest('mail.my-domain.com'))에서 LINE 중요 콘텐츠 선택; 선----------- ----- --------------------------------- -------------------------- ------ ------ ----------- ---25/tcp220과 관련하여 mail.mon-domain.com 웹 서버에 접속합니다. XS23 글로벌 커넥터 CONTROL221. 2.0.0 선택한 행을 생성하기 위해 Channel3 전송 서비스를 닫습니다. SQL>
따라서 SMTP 원격 컴퓨터의 호스트 이름 또는 IP 코드 중 하나 또는 다른 하나는 오류 때문에 반환되어야 하는 것이 아니라 캔 코드에서 소켓 연결 호출을 실제로 가능하게 합니다. 421은 RFC 2821에 따라 UTL_SMTP에서만 지원되는 것으로 간주됩니다.
<리>
안녕하세요, 저는 Billy입니다!
XE를 18C 및 APEX 18.2로 이식하는 데 비슷한 문제가 있습니다. 나는 평가 smtp 루틴을 찾고 있었고 귀하의 전문적인 권장 사항을 발견했습니다. 그러나 빌드 18에서 sqldeveloper.4를 만들기 위해 1-16행에 나열된 요소를 가져올 수 없습니다. 새 오류에 액세스합니다.
오류: PL/SQL: 컴파일 검사가 중지되었습니다.
< p>버그(1.70): PLS-00201: 식별자 TSTRINGS’를 선언해야 합니다.varchar2(512)와 같이 평소와 같이 두 매개변수에 TSTRINGS를 추가하기 위해 수행했지만 종종 작동하지 않았습니다. 둘 중 하나입니다.
내가 아무것도 제공하지 않습니까?
<리>
<리>
일하다
Apex_mail을 사용하고 있습니다. Apex 5.1 애플리케이션의 관련 텍스트를 전송합니다.
승인됨
ASR Pro 복구 도구는 느리게 실행되거나 레지스트리 문제가 있거나 맬웨어에 감염된 Windows PC를 위한 솔루션입니다. 이 강력하고 사용하기 쉬운 도구는 PC를 신속하게 진단 및 수정하여 성능을 높이고 메모리를 최적화하며 프로세스의 보안을 개선할 수 있습니다. 더 이상 느린 컴퓨터로 고통받지 마세요. 지금 ASR Pro을 사용해 보세요!

초마다 ORA-29278: SMTP 오류: 비즈니스 서비스를 사용할 수 없음 421이 발생했습니다.
나는 제안을 의도했지만 일부는 오류가 수정되지 않았다고 말하고 싶습니다. 어떻게 결정할 수 있나요?
추가로 사용한 이 광고를 찾으십시오. 이 대다수의 데이터베이스를 의미합니다.
이 오류는 우편번호 클라이언트에 따라 생성된 소켓 연결이 IP 커버로 지정된 대부분의 포트에서 서버에서 체계적으로 수락할 수 없음을 나타냅니다. 사용
예: 대부분의 SMTP 서버가 포트 25/tcp에 있는 특정 주소 대신에 포트 25/tcp에 완전히 없는 IP 주소:
SQL> 함수 SmtpTest(webserver varchar2, 기본 정수 포트 15) 교환 TStrings 파이프라이닝은 2 smtp smtp UTL_SMTP.connection을 생성하거나 교체합니다. 3 회신 UTL_SMTP.reply; 4 몇 개 5 시작 -- 연결 시도 채널 메일 서버 'connection, row('||port||'/tcp'만으로 서버에 '||server||'할 수 있음을 알고 있음); 7 7 '' 결과 := UTL_SMTP.open_connection(호스트=>서버 C=>smtp, ); => 항구 포트, 8-채널 문자열 (response.code||'. '|| response.text some ); 10 10 -- 연결 시 불명확하게 연결 끊김, 11번째 회신 시 성공); smtp 채널 문자열 젊은 발레리나 (reply.Code||'.'||reply.Text ); 휴가, 14 경우; 22 16 늦게 생성됨; /function.sql> 단순히 sql> column_value LINE column from table(SmtpTest('127 of.0.0.1')); 선 -------------------- -- - -------------------------- ---------- 연결하기 ---------- -- ; -------------------------- ----------- 원격 시스템 127.0.0.1이 25/tcp421과 관련이 있는 경우 . 사용 가능한 대행사 범위가 없습니다. SQL> SQL> 테이블 la에서 열 장점 LINE 선택 (SmtpTest('mail.my-domain.com'));LINE---- ------ ------- ------ ------------------------------- ------ ------- -----연결 시스템 메시징 system.mon-domain.com에 대한 25/tcp220.Relay XS23 cntr GLOBAL CONNECTOR221. 2.0. 채널 서비스 비활성화 플래그입니다. 03행이 모였습니다. SQL>
따라서 코드가 사용할 SMTP 웹 페이지의 호스트 이름 주소 또는 IP 주소는 UTL_SMTP가 특정 RFC 2821에 따른 421 오류입니다.
XE를 Et 18c 18.2로 마이그레이션할 때 비슷한 문제가 있습니다. 나는 주요 methoderki smtp를 찾고 있었고 당신의 주요 제안을 발견했습니다. 그러나 sqldeveloper.4 내에서 수명 18을 컴파일하기 위해 계정 1-16에서 찾은 특정 기능을 얻을 수 없습니다. 다음과 같은 훌륭한 오류가 발생합니다.
TSTRINGS를 varchar2(512)가 아닌 여러 변수에 추가하려고 시도했지만 어느 쪽도 작동하지 않을 것이라고 말했습니다.
클릭 한 번으로 PC를 수리할 수 있는 소프트웨어를 다운로드하세요. 지금 다운로드하세요. 년